From secunia security advisory at $URL:

Description:
The vulnerability is caused due to an integer overflow within the "ap_pregsub()" function (server/utils.c) and can be exploited to cause a heap-based buffer overflow via a specially crafted ".htaccess" file.

The vulnerability is confirmed in versions 2.2.21.

Solution:
Not fixed atm.

Comment 2 GLSAMaker/CVETool Bot gentoo-dev 2011-11-16 23:36:42 UTC
CVE-2011-3607 (http://nvd.nist.gov/nvd.cfm?cvename=CVE-2011-3607):
  Integer overflow in the ap_pregsub function in server/util.c in the Apache
  HTTP Server 2.0.x through 2.0.64 and 2.2.x through 2.2.21, when the
  mod_setenvif module is enabled, allows local users to gain privileges via a
  .htaccess file with a crafted SetEnvIf directive, in conjunction with a
  crafted HTTP request header, leading to a heap-based buffer overflow.
